Basic information Supplier

154380-68-4(1-(2-Methyl-1H-inden-7-yl)naphthalene)

Basic information Supplier
154380-68-4 Basic informationMore

Browse by Nationality 154380-68-4 Suppliers >China suppliers

Recommend You Select Member Companies